FUNCTION SETUP HDMI Audio Out Setting When using HDMI connections make “HDMI Audio Out” setting in “Audio” menu according to the specifications of the device to be connected. Refer to page 34. Normally, set it to “HDMI Multi(Normal)” so that the unit automatically picks and outputs the best audio format suited to your connected device.

FUNCTION SETUP Parental Ratings control allows you to set a limit, which prevents your children from viewing inappropriate materials. Playback first will be stopped if the ratings exceed the levels you set, and it will require you to enter a password before playing back the disc.
